What is Uptempo?

Uptempo is enterprise marketing planning software that combines marketing campaign planning, financial management, and work management to create a single marketing system of record.

This integrated platform is designed to give marketing teams insights and agility. Teams can collaboratively work together on every stage of the marketing process. Executives can connect performance data to initial plans and goals, and when necessary, shift strategies and re-allocate budget and teams to better performing programs.   

Uptempo’s product suite is used by marketers at enterprises that include Autodesk, Best Buy, Daimler, Deutsche Bank, SC Johnson, and Unilever.

The main use cases of the Uptempo solution include:

Marketing Campaign Planning & Performance
Uptempo’s campaign planning and performance module lets marketers set goals and use predictive performance insights to build campaign plans that will achieve them. They can then create campaign briefs, calendar activities, allocate funds, and kick off creative work. Once campaigns are in-market, marketers can track spending, measure results, and quickly pivot adaptive plans in real time in response to changing market dynamics and customer preferences.

Marketing Financial Management
Uptempo financial management gives marketing teams complete control of marketing spend without hours of manual reconciliation. It helps marketers achieve greater impact from marketing investments through increased visibility into cost, streamlined processes, automated reconciliation, performance reporting, and the ability to quickly pivot budgets in real-time.

Marketing Work Management
Uptempo work management expedites internal content review and approval processes with workflow automation. Teams can move faster to initiate, revise, and complete work in a single system. Marketing leaders get visibility into what is being worked on, while balancing available resources to meet project requirements. Marketers can manage and monitor the content development process, including timelines, distribution and asset usage for content in any format, for any device. Content analytics help marketers to continuously optimize performance.

Our firm very purposefully keeps up with several competing technologies so we can provide a wide, platform agnostic view of the marketplace. We partner with those companies that "wow" us. Allocadia is not a full blown MOPS software with Workflow, DAM, etc. Allocadia nails Marketing Performance Management--a pain point for most companies--by bringing the budgeting, planning, and tracking of marketing spend to an online, collaborative platform.
